Output 5fddf857eae808ccd2842e170be35f496adf97e7bbfa39e21b4bbcd7cdeb1e66:0

value
420498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78906623920336756fda031c3dd7a9ee536b09c8 OP_EQUAL
address
3CgVzacs7968zQZywcAYU6jG6iPed6q4LA
transaction
5fddf857eae808ccd2842e170be35f496adf97e7bbfa39e21b4bbcd7cdeb1e66
confirmations
12748
spent
true